“Doesn’t Matter If You’re Straight or Gay.” So says a song played at the ELCA’s 2012 Youth Ministry Network Extravaganza in New Orleans, Louisiana. The Extravaganza is “. . .the annual gathering of adults (professional and volunteers) who work with children and youth in ELCA congregations around the country.” (see here) This performance was recorded on video and placed on youtube by the “ELCA Youth Ministry Network,” which makes me think they are happy with this portrayal of the denomination, a song that encourages people to live in sin. (What about repentance ELCA leaders?) The song is called “Party in the ELCA” (it is a parody of a Miley Cyrus song “Party in the USA.”) The chorus goes:
"We don’t put our hands up when we’re singing to God… Traditional is how we praise Nodding our head? No way! Stand and sit on repeat all day! We’re coming as we are (sinners and saints) Doesn’t matter if you’re straight or gay YEAH! It’s a party in the ELCA! YEAH! It’s a party in the ELCA!"
